Output 806b81e5695628182e916eee3e3421a8b1ac32047bf819473456edc96988c63c:0

value
6568624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eac62737791d7328b34292d892312064daaeba6b OP_EQUAL
address
3P6PRMfXDaaQvdvtmU7cFkrnv2vnqz7pDa
transaction
806b81e5695628182e916eee3e3421a8b1ac32047bf819473456edc96988c63c
confirmations
360117
spent
true